A measure of the top quality of treatment of dangerous ailments is the possibility of fatality adhering to therapy, also called the case-fatality price. According to the OECD, U.S. individuals admitted for acute myocardial infarction have a fairly reduced age-adjusted case-fatality price within thirty days of admission (4.3 per 100 clients) compared to the OECD standard (5.4 per 100 people); however, as revealed in Figure 4-2, they have a greater rate than patients in 6 peer countries.(more ...)The U.S. https://www.reverbnation.com/artist/paulineking. age-adjusted 30-day case-fatality price for ischemic stroke is 3.0 per 100 clients, which is listed below the OECD average of 5.2 per 100 clients, however it is more than those of 4 peer nations (Denmark, Finland, Japan, and Norway) (OECD, 2011b. For many years, high quality improvement programs and health solutions study have identified that the fragmented nature of the U.S. health treatment system, miscommunication, and inappropriate information systems raise lapses in treatment; oversights and errors; and unnecessary repeating of testing, therapy, and linked dangers because documents of previous services are unavailable (Fineberg, 2012; Institute of Medicine, 2000, 2010).
A consistent pattern arises in the United state responses (see Box 4-3). U.S. people typically offer their medical professionals high marks in the focus they pay to clinical details, to engaging clients in decision-making discussions, and to release planning after a hospital stay or surgery. Nonetheless, U.S. respondents are more probable than those in the other evaluated nations to have problems in 4 essential areas that can impact the top quality of treatment outside the medical facility, especially management of chronic health problems: complication and poorly coordinated care, inadequate details systems to access required medical information, miscommunication between service providers and in between individuals and suppliers, and clinical mistakes.
